Title :
An effective channel estimation method for transmit diversity systems

Abstract :
This paper presents a simple yet effective channel estimation method for transmit diversity systems. We propose to use the Alamoutipsilas space-time encoding scheme to create pilot symbols and insert into the transmit data symbol streams from the transmit antennas. The orthogonality of the pilot symbols from the two transmit antennas allows to eliminate the interference among transmit antennas. The proposed pilot symbol assisted (PSA) method thus does not require pilot symbol expansion as in the previous methods. We also propose to use a simple temporal average operation to process channel decision statistics to replace temporal filters or interpolators. For a 16 pilot symbols in a 100 data symbol frame transmitted using the Alamoutipsilas space-time block coding, the performance degradation of the estimated symbols is less than 0.2 dB compared with the case of perfect channel estimation.
